用74LS138译码器构成6-64线译码电路,至少需要多少块74LS138译码器? 答案是9块。我知道了,但是为什么?
展开全部
用电脑自带的画图工具画了一张简图,对照图我给你讲解一下工作原理吧:
由于一共64线,所以需要8个74LS138作为输出,另外还需要一个74LS138起控制功能。
右边那个图,我把它标为Ax,其中x分别取0-7,也就是说一共有8个这样的74LS138,由于作用一样,我就只画了一个。这八个74LS138具有共同的输入脚D0-D2和不同的控制脚Bx。
S2作为使能脚,直接接至+5V,使所有74LS138处于等待状态,等待选通信号的到来;
S0、S1短接,命名为Bx,作为选通信号,当Bx为低电平是该芯片才能正常工作,该Bx信号由左边的74LS138输出。
左边74LS138我把它标为M,起控制输出的作用,通过D3-D5控制输出B0-B7,B0-B7就是前面说的Bx,x取0-7。
.这里需要注意一点就是74LS138的输出是低电平有效,没被选通输出的默认为高电平。
总结起来就是:
D3-D5选择后面8片74LS138中的一片工作,D0-D2使处于工作状态的74SL138输出一个值。
这样就实现了9个74LS138构成的6-64译码器。
应该明白了吧,呵呵!
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询